Responsibilities # Conducts detailed analysis of contract documents (isometric, as-built, and engineering drawings) and specifications for large hard-bid / lump sum, construction management and small to medium design build projects to determine overall project requirements (bonding, insurance, etc.). # Establishes a critical path schedule including milestone dates and completion timelines to meet contract completion dates for large projects. # Completes full quantity take-off of all labor, equipment, and materials for larger scopes. # Leads pricing the general expense and project-specific general requirements for medium to large projects (lump sum and construction management). # Completes as-bid estimate and trade buy-out strategy with operations team. # Assists in presenting estimate/proposal and prepares and delivers client presentations. # Performs quantity, material, and labor take-off from drawings, specifications, and related documents. # Documents all information relating to the estimate and archives and organizes such information to transfer to the project team upon successful award. # Conducts a risk and opportunity analysis for review by chief estimator to add into risk register. # Liaises with external consultants and project management organizations to estimate project budget requirements and coordinates tender development process on behalf of clients. # Monitors client project-specific success criteria (CPSSC) ; specifically understands owners' business, requirements, revenue generation, and provides solutions. Holds team accountable and challenges team and project to find creative solutions for overall project benefit. Qualifications # Bachelor's degree in related discipline or Trade experience or equivalent. # Gold Seal certification in estimating required. #12 years of progressive experience in construction cost estimating with 12 months of onsite experience preferred. # Successfully led pursuits valued up to $250 million in delivery model hard bid/lump sum, construction management/cost reimbursable/target price and/or design build. # Experience with self-perform estimate and productivity understanding. # Knowledge and understanding of different construction methods , planning, scheduling, sequencing, potential problems, and timelines and is a district champion in these matters. # Extensive knowledge of key principles involved in bid preparation, including quantity take-off procedures, trade contractor procurement, pricing and bid closing procedures. # Expert in understanding and teaching contract terms for various delivery models and able to identify contract risks and opportunity. # Understands different bid processes and contract delivery type methods : Hard bid/lump sum, guaranteed maximum price (GMP), unit price, design-build, target prices and construction management/cost reimbursable. # Ability to lead successful teams. # Resourceful and self-motivated with strong organizational skills and ability to multitask. # Strong ability to develop and maintain productive working relationships with owners, peers and industry representatives, and leverage the industry relationships for a competitive advantage. #J-18808-Ljbffr
